Employee appreciation is more than just recognizing the excellent work our team has done; it’s about acknowledging their value in the organization. Gratitude for our employees increases motivation, creates connections with our colleagues, builds trust, and ultimately makes us work better together like a well-oiled machine! 

That’s why, on top of our regular recognition efforts, we host an annual Employee Appreciation Week (EAW) – because really, where would we be without our employees? Our people are invaluable assets to our organization, and that calls for a celebration. 

 

This year, we tackled EAW in a hybrid work setting. With some employees working from home and some returning to the office, our festivities remained low-key, as things continue to slowly open back up in our communities. 

 

To set the tone for the week, leaders prepared personalized, handwritten thank you cards which included messages of recognition and appreciation signed by all the Partners at WalterFedy/AEC. Everyone was also invited to choose a branded swag item including cozy Roots zip-ups, windbreakers, Bluetooth headphones, and vegan leather duffel bags. 

 

We continued the tradition of daily gift card and big-ticket prize draws, with offerings from local restaurants and bakeries, trendy home gadgets and appliances, invigorating spa packages, ski passes, and more! Our winners were able to choose any prize and have it delivered directly to their doorstep. 

 

We rounded out the week with a socially distant, COVID-friendly afternoon at the movies to see Shang Chi and the Legend of the Ten Rings,  complete with a classic popcorn snack and drink combo. 

 

We leave the week feeling exceptionally grateful for our team and their ongoing contributions. Beyond that, we are proud of their adaptability,  and how they have continued to thrive even under the uncertain circumstances COVID-19 presented throughout the year. 

To each and every one of you, thank you!
